TalkTools® Honey Bear Small
The TalkTools Honey Bear Small is a therapist-controlled straw drinking cup that allows precise management of liquid flow into a child's mouth, making it a foundational tool for teaching straw drinking and developing oral motor skills. Its squeezable body and flexible straw let therapists deliver controlled liquid boluses to build lip rounding, tongue retraction, and straw drinking coordination. Widely used to support the transition from bottle feeding or sippy cup use to independent cup drinking, it comes with a replacement straw and the original TalkTools instruction booklet.
